Bidhannagar Police Issues Third Notice to TMC Leader Arup Biswas in Messi Tour Case
Bidhannagar Police Issues Third Notice to Arup Biswas in Messi Case

Kolkata: The Bidhannagar commissionerate has issued a third notice to Trinamool Congress (TMC) leader and former minister Arup Biswas in connection with the controversy surrounding the Lionel Messi “GOAT India Tour” event held at Salt Lake Stadium on December 13 last year, officials said on Saturday.

According to police, Biswas has been directed to appear before Bidhannagar South Police Station within 48 hours as part of the ongoing investigation.

The Bidhannagar Police had earlier intensified its probe into the case and had visited Biswas’s New Alipore residence last week. During that visit, officers issued two notices asking him to appear for questioning, with police personnel from Kolkata Police assisting in the operation to ensure the notices were served.

Officials said that after repeated attempts to contact him went unanswered, police pasted the notices on the gate of his residence, instructing him to appear at Bidhannagar South Police Station by 11 am on June 8.

This is not the first time Biswas has been summoned in the case. He had earlier been asked to appear on June 4 but did not comply with the directive.

He had cited ill health for not appearing before the police on June 4 but had not provided any supporting documents. The case stems from a complaint filed on May 17 by Shatadru Dutta, the main organiser of the Messi tour, at Bidhannagar South Police Station. Biswas has been booked under multiple sections of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), including criminal conspiracy, extortion, cheating, criminal intimidation, and joint liability.

The complaint alleges that the former sports minister was involved in a network of ticket black marketing, extortion, and fraud, and also failed in ensuring proper security arrangements at Salt Lake Stadium during the event.
